What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Ottawa to Bangkok?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Ottawa to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If you are looking for a flight deal from Ottawa to Bangkok, look for departures on Sundays and avoid leaving on a Friday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Bangkok, Tuesday is the cheapest day to fly and Thursday is the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Ottawa to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Ottawa to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Ottawa to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port is September, where tickets cost C$ 1,323 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and May,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is C$ 1,818 and C$ 1,794 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Ottawa to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Ottawa to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Ottawa to Bangkok Suvarnabhumi Airport,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 4%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 14 weeks before departure.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Ottawa to Bangkok?

    SkyTeam, and Star Alliance are the airline alliances operating flights between Ottawa and Bangkok, with SkyTeam being the most commonly used for this route.

  • What is the most popular layover when flying to Bangkok from Ottawa?

    Tokyo is the most popular layover city among KAYAK users travelling from Ottawa to Bangkok.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Ottawa to Bangkok?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Bangkok with an airline and back to Ottawa with another airline.
